牛津词典

    noun

    • 缺乏;缺少;不足
      the state of not having, or not having enough of, sth that is essential
      1. Vitamin deficiency in the diet can cause illness.
        饮食中缺乏维生素可能导致疾病。
      2. a deficiency of Vitamin B
        缺乏维生素B
    • 缺点;缺陷
      a fault or a weakness in sth/sb that makes it or them less successful
      1. deficiencies in the computer system
        计算机系统的种种缺陷

    柯林斯词典

    • N-VAR (尤指身体所需物质的)缺乏,缺少,不足
      Deficiency insomething, especially something that your body needs, is not having enough of it.
      1. They did blood tests on him for signs of vitamin deficiency...
        他们给他验了血,以检查是否有维生素缺乏的迹象。
      2. There are serious deficiencies in the numbers of suitable aircraft.
        符合要求的飞机数量严重不足。
    • N-VAR 缺点;缺陷;瑕疵
      Adeficiencythat someone or something has is a weakness or imperfection in them.
      1. ...a serious deficiency in our air defence.
        我们在空防上的严重缺陷
